Collingwood General and Marine Hospital (CGMH) is excited to announce a significant upgrade to our diagnostic imaging services.

To better serve our community, we are preparing to welcome a new, state-of-the-art X-ray machine, expected to arrive in early September.

To accommodate this new equipment, CGMH will begin construction on one of our X-ray rooms starting Monday, July 22, 2024.

During the construction period, CGMH will operate with a single X-ray machine. We are taking every measure to minimize the impact on our patients during this time. Our emergency department will see and treat patients, which will continue to be our top priority and will be seen based on medical urgency. While walk-ins will still be accommodated, we strongly encourage outpatients to use our new online booking system for a more streamlined experience. The online booking platform is available on CGMH’s website for bookings starting July 22.

Steps to book an X-ray appointment online: 

  1. Visit the CGMH diagnostic imaging web page at cgmh.on.ca/programs-services/diagnostic-imaging.
  2. Select the ‘Click here to book’ button.
  3. Select your preferred date and time from the available slots.
  4. Fill in your details and book.

Patients using the online booking system will receive a confirmation email with details for their appointment. Our team will do our best to honour appointment times, but please be aware that delays may occur due to the nature of medical procedures and urgent care needs.
